.guides-hub.svelte-i52iwq{max-width:var(--mk-container-max-width, 1440px);margin:0 auto;padding:0 96px 80px}.guides-hub__hero.svelte-i52iwq{padding:80px 0 48px;text-align:center;max-width:800px;margin:0 auto}.guides-hub__heading.svelte-i52iwq{font-family:var(--mk-font-heading),serif;font-size:48px;font-weight:var(--mk-font-weight-bold, 700);color:var(--mk-warm-950);margin:0 0 16px}.guides-hub__lead.svelte-i52iwq{font-family:var(--mk-font-body),sans-serif;font-size:19px;line-height:1.5;color:var(--mk-warm-700);margin:0}.guides-hub__section.svelte-i52iwq{padding:32px 0}.guides-hub__section-heading.svelte-i52iwq{font-family:var(--mk-font-heading),serif;font-size:28px;font-weight:var(--mk-font-weight-bold, 700);color:var(--mk-warm-950);margin:0 0 24px}.guides-hub__cards.svelte-i52iwq{list-style:none;margin:0;padding:0;display:grid;grid-template-columns:repeat(auto-fill,minmax(280px,1fr));gap:24px}.guides-hub__card.svelte-i52iwq{background:var(--mk-warm-100);border:1px solid var(--mk-warm-200);border-radius:var(--mk-card-radius, 12px);padding:24px;height:100%;display:flex;flex-direction:column}.guides-hub__card-title.svelte-i52iwq{margin:0 0 12px;font-family:var(--mk-font-heading),serif;font-size:20px;font-weight:var(--mk-font-weight-bold, 700);line-height:1.3}.guides-hub__card-title.svelte-i52iwq a:where(.svelte-i52iwq){color:var(--mk-warm-950);text-decoration:none}.guides-hub__card-title.svelte-i52iwq a:where(.svelte-i52iwq):hover{text-decoration:underline;text-underline-offset:2px}.guides-hub__card-summary.svelte-i52iwq{margin:0 0 16px;flex:1;font-family:var(--mk-font-body),sans-serif;font-size:var(--mk-font-size-body-sm, 15px);line-height:1.55;color:var(--mk-warm-800)}.guides-hub__personas.svelte-i52iwq{list-style:none;margin:0 0 16px;padding:0;display:flex;flex-wrap:wrap;gap:8px}.guides-hub__personas.svelte-i52iwq li:where(.svelte-i52iwq){font-family:var(--mk-font-body),sans-serif;font-size:12px;font-weight:var(--mk-font-weight-medium, 500);padding:4px 10px;border-radius:999px;background:var(--mk-warm-200);color:var(--mk-warm-800)}.guides-hub__card-link.svelte-i52iwq{font-family:var(--mk-font-body),sans-serif;font-size:var(--mk-font-size-body-sm, 15px);font-weight:var(--mk-font-weight-bold, 700);color:var(--mk-warm-800)}@media (max-width: 768px){.guides-hub.svelte-i52iwq{padding:0 var(--mk-section-padding-x, 16px) 48px}.guides-hub__heading.svelte-i52iwq{font-size:36px}}
